Viseu is a charming, walkable, old city with a good balance...
Viseu is a charming, walkable, old city with a good balance of old charm and modern amenities. The cathedral area, for example, is within walking distance of a shopping mall, which is near the bus station. It seemed like there was a good cultural buzz as well, with several musical and film events taking place in the park and around town, indoors and out. The Casa Conselheiro Alfonso de Melo museum, right in city center, showcases---for free entry-- the writer's good-sized personal collection of Portuguese Post-Impressionist paintings, furniture, ceramic dish sets, and various other home objects d'arte. From there, a 15-minute walk through the narrow, cobbled streets of Old Town brings you to the cathedral and Nacional Museum Grāo Vasco, the gift shop of which offers a huge book selection, some in English and other languages. There are manors and gardens worth visiting outside the city as well, I understand, but they require some private transport.

The recommended tags isn't letting me put WINE as a category...
The recommended tags isn't letting me put WINE as a category for recommendation. Viseu is the centre of Portugal's best wine region. Not it's best known, but its best nonetheless. That's why we went. We were pleasantly surprised by the charming city, the good food, the cleanliness, the friendly people and the history, but we genuinely just went there for the wine, and we weren't disappointed.

It’s a really beautiful place, people are friendly.
It’s a really beautiful place, people are friendly. There are great day trips to be done eg Serra da Estrela, and in the summer river beaches and lakes to help pass the hot days. Not far away is the small village of Santar, worth visiting and have lunch at Paços dos Cunhas, where the set daily menu is excellent. Viseu is easy to get around on foot. There are some great places to Eat too. The linen museum is worth a visit, as are some local wineries - Quinta do Perdigão is a small winery run by José and Vanessa. Vanessa is English and an artist. You can taste wine and learn about the grapes.
